My first encounter happened when I was about 4-5 years old.

My mother worked at the elementary school in town, and one night she took my sister and I with her to the school. I don't recall why we were there, but my mother told us we could play in the gym for a little bit.

This gym has two doorways on the west wall on either end that led to the main hallway which was only steps away from my mother's office. As my sister and I were playing in the gym, we saw a shadow move past the first doorway. When the figure passed by the second doorway down the hall, we could make out that it certainly wasn't our mother. We ran out into the hallway to see who it was, but no one was there. I don't really remember much of her reaction, or what she said, but she did search the school. I can only explain the shadow figure as if someone with lumps on their head was walking down a hallway but looked like a dark shadow. I hadn't brought it up until a few years ago when I realized more people have seen these kinds of things.

When I asked my mother about it, I could tell it bothered her a little, but she brushed it off as nothing. She is a believer in the paranormal and the spiritual world, so I'm guessing it makes her uncomfortable to talk about.

This wasn't the first time I experienced the shadow being. The next time I would lay eyes on it, it would chill me to my core.

Around this time, I was now 9-10 years old. My cousins and I were at my aunt's house and my cousins were to keep watch on me while my aunt was leaving to go to work as they were older than I was.

We made our way to my cousin's room where we would watch a movie and hang out. As time went on, we started to get hungry, and my cousins insisted we go see what there was to make.

My oldest cousin went out of the room first, followed by me, then our other cousin. We made our way down the hallway and into the kitchen, giddy and laughing along the way. As we entered the kitchen the happiness quickly turned into fear. Standing in the living room was something I will never forget to this day. Dread quickly overtook us as we stood there frozen in fear at the sight of a dark figure that was darker than dark and standing in the living room by the couch. It was daylight and the sun was shining in the windows but whatever this thing was it was completely pitch black and very prominent but also what looked like static around its entire body. It started to walk towards the dining room and one by one, we ran down the hallway to the basement and out of the basement door to the outside.

As soon as we calmed down, we made our way back to the front door of the house where we saw the figure and it was gone. My cousins built up the courage and called my uncle who worked down the road. My uncle came home and searched the house and there wasn't a sign of anyone. I think he could tell we weren't lying because we were pretty shaken up, but he reassured us we were all safe. I haven't seen a shadow figure since and I really hope I don't ever see one again but the image of seeing one will forever be ingrained in my mind.
